## 2. Key Differences Analysis

Xiaomi Redmi Note 10 Advantages:

  • Superior Display: AMOLED screen with higher resolution, pixel density, and brightness. This leads to a much better viewing experience with richer colors, sharper text, and excellent visibility outdoors.
  • Better Performance: Higher benchmark scores and a more capable chipset, which translates to smoother multitasking and gaming performance.
  • Better Cameras: Larger main camera sensor, dedicated wide-angle lens, and higher-resolution front-facing camera contribute to better photos in various conditions. Also has 4K video recording.
  • Faster Charging: 33W charging provides significantly faster charging speeds, reducing downtime.
  • Better Audio: Features stereo speakers and Hi-Res audio, offering a more immersive and higher-quality audio experience.
  • Better Screen Protection: Corning Gorilla Glass 3 provides better protection from damage.

Xiaomi Poco C65 Advantages:

  • Larger Display: The 6.74" screen offers more screen real estate, which can be beneficial for media consumption.
  • Smoother Refresh Rate: 90Hz refresh rate offers smoother scrolling and animations.
  • Newer Software: Comes with Android 13 out of the box, providing the latest features and security updates, however, it's not clear whether it has any upgrade paths.
  • More RAM & Storage: Larger RAM and storage options provide greater memory and storage capacity.
  • Bluetooth: The newer Bluetooth 5.3 standard offers better range and power efficiency
  • Potentially Lower Price: As a newer device, it may be positioned at a lower price point depending on the region and availability.

Significant Trade-offs:

  • Redmi Note 10 sacrifices a slightly larger display and smoother 90Hz refresh rate for better overall display quality, performance, and camera capabilities. It also uses an older Android OS but potentially with upgradeability to Android 12.
  • Poco C65 offers a larger screen and newer software, but at the cost of a lower-quality display, inferior camera performance, and slower charging.

My Choice:

If I were choosing between these two phones, I would choose the Xiaomi Redmi Note 10. The superior display quality (AMOLED, higher resolution, better outdoor brightness), significantly better camera system (wide angle lens, low light performance, 4K video recording), and better performance overall make it the better choice for me, and I think most people would appreciate these aspects of the phone. While the Poco C65 has a newer version of Android, a slightly larger display, a smoother refresh rate, more RAM & Storage and a lower price point, the advantages of the Redmi Note 10 significantly outweigh these features, especially for someone who values picture quality and performance. The higher screen resolution, camera capabilities and brighter screen are key aspects that make this a clear winner. The trade offs of having an slightly older phone with a smaller display compared to the Poco C65, is not a big sacrifice when looking at the benefits this phone provides.
